About KK Group :

Building on more than 40 years of experience, KK Group is a leading systems supplier to the renewable energy industry. Our capabilities span developing state-of-the-art technologies, high-quality lean manufacturing, and flexible aftermarket services. KK Group is owned by A.P. Moller Holding, the parent company of the A.P. Moller Group, established in 1904 by Arnold Peter Moller. We are a global and diverse team of over 4,000 people, working towards delivering products and services that enable a future powered by renewable energy.
